jquery动态遍历Json对象的属性和值的方法
SEO优化专家:了解Json对象的动态遍历与属性值的操作
随着网络技术的不断发展,SEO优化已成为网站推广的重要一环。今天,我将为大家分享一篇关于如何使用jQuery动态遍历Json对象的属性和值的方法。这是我在研究过程中发现的一个非常实用的技巧,相信对大家也会有所帮助。接下来,让我们深入一下。
一、遍历Json对象的属性
我们先定义一个Json对象,如下所示:
```javascript
var person = {
name: 'zhangsan',
pass: '123',
fn: function() {
alert(this.name + "的密码=" + this.pass);
}
};
```
我们可以通过以下代码遍历该对象的所有属性(包括方法):
```javascript
for (var item in person) {
alert("person中" + item + "的值=" + person[item]);
}
```
如果不想显示方法,可以通过`typeof(person[item]) == "function"`进行判断。这样我们就可以得到该对象所有的属性及其对应的值。接下来,我们看看如何动态为Json对象添加属性。
二、动态为Json对象添加属性
为了动态地为Json对象添加属性,我们可以创建一个新的对象,并将原对象的所有属性复制到新对象中。代码如下:
```javascript
var copyPerson = {}; // 创建copyPerson对象
for (var item in person) {
copyPerson[item] = person[item]; // 将person中的属性复制到copyPerson中
}
``` 接着我们可以遍历copyPerson对象,查看复制是否成功。同时要注意使用 Ext.apply(copyPerson, person) 也可以实现属性的复制。这是一个非常实用的技巧,可以让我们根据需要动态地操作Json对象。接下来我们再看看如何遍历普通的js对象。 遍历普通js对象的属性与上面类似,只不过我们需要注意避免遍历到类本身的方法。 普通的js对象也可以像Json对象一样进行属性的复制操作,方法与动态添加属性类似。 三、总结 这篇文章主要介绍了如何使用jQuery动态遍历Json对象的属性和值的方法,包括如何遍历Json对象的属性、如何动态为Json对象添加属性以及如何遍历普通的js对象等几个方面。希望这些内容对大家有所帮助。也希望大家能够支持狼蚁SEO的推广和分享更多的相关内容。如果您在阅读过程中有任何疑问或者需要更多的内容,欢迎留言反馈和咨询。同时请记得关注我们的官方网站和相关资讯以获取的推广信息和服务支持。以上就是我们分享的全部内容了希望能够对大家有所帮助同时也希望能够支持狼蚁SEO的推广和分享更多的技术经验和学习心得相信我们可以一起成长进步!接下来让我们一起更多的技术奥秘吧!最后感谢大家的阅读和支持!如果您喜欢本文请点赞分享并关注我们的后续更新!让我们共同学习共同进步!感谢您的阅读和支持!再见! 最后需要特别注意的是以上代码示例中的Ext.apply方法并非jQuery内置方法而是来自于Ext JS框架因此在使用时需要确保已经正确引入了相关库否则会出现无法正常使用的情况如果您对此有任何疑问或者需要进一步的帮助请随时联系我们我们将竭诚为您服务!
编程语言
- jquery动态遍历Json对象的属性和值的方法
- 使用php 获取时间今天明天昨天时间戳的详解
- 在node中如何使用 ES6
- 如何用下拉列表显示数据库里的内容?
- 解决vue-cli3 使用子目录部署问题
- vue router下的html5 history在iis服务器上的设置方法
- NodeJS实现视频转码的示例代码
- PHP登录验证码的实现与使用方法
- php获取excel文件数据
- php代码中使用换行及(-n或-r-n和br)的应用
- PHP实现双链表删除与插入节点的方法示例
- 用最少的JS代码写出贪吃蛇游戏
- js和jquery实现监听键盘事件示例代码
- javascirpt实现2个iframe之间传值的方法
- PHP回调函数简单用法示例
- 使用FORFILES命令来删除SQLServer备份的批处理